What Is the New Jersey Tax Crackdown? At its core, the New Jersey tax crackdown is a broad state and local enforcement and revenue response to weakening business tax collections, expanding compliance controls, and a series of tax law changes affecting corporations, employers, investors, and high-income households. Recent data shows why pressure intensified. August 2025 Corporation Business Tax collections fell to negative $38 million, while BAIT dropped to $16.1 million. Through the first two months of FY2026, combined CBT and BAIT collections cratered 91% compared with the same period in FY2025. Combined business taxes plunged 282 percent from a year earlier, and early FY 2026 results remained sharply lower. Enforcement Trends and Expanding Burdens The response includes stronger municipal payroll tax administration under Bill S4219, tighter reporting, and revised corporate tax rules.
